Understanding to Anticipate During a Validated Psychological Evaluation Process
The psychological testing process, when administered by a trained professional, generally consists of several clear phases. First, you’ll experience an initial interview to explore your issues for seeking testing and your background . Next, the psychologist will detail the purpose of the tests and how the data will be used. You’ll then complete a set of standardized questionnaires or tasks designed to evaluate various aspects of your cognitive abilities, personality traits, or emotional functioning. Throughout this phase, you might feel nervous , but the psychologist will strive to create a comfortable environment. Finally, after scoring and interpretation, the professional will give you feedback on the results, explaining their implications and any recommended courses of action; this meeting usually takes approximately one to two hours.

Exploring Virtual Behavioral Evaluations – Benefits & Considerations
The rise of online psychological evaluations presents both significant benefits and crucial considerations. These assessments, often delivered remotely via specialized platforms, offer increased accessibility for individuals in rural areas or those with scheduling conflicts. They can also prove more cost-effective than traditional, in-person testing. However, it’s vital to acknowledge potential limitations; these include the need for reliable internet connectivity, the absence of face-to-face interaction which may impact assessment accuracy, and the importance of verifying the validity of the evaluation provider – ensuring they are qualified and their assessments are reliable. In conclusion, informed decision-making regarding online psychological evaluations requires a careful balance of weighing these advantages against the potential issues to guarantee a thorough and accurate assessment.
